Every biennium, Sigma Nu Headquarters hosts Grand Chapter, an opportunity for collegian representatives and alumni to come together in a large convention setting to discuss legislation and vote on amending the Law of Sigma Nu Fraternity.

Grand Chapter also features many awards given out to distinguished alumni and active chapters across the country, and Epsilon Epsilon was recognized many times at the entire event. The Epsilon Epsilon Chapter was awarded its 13th Rock Chapter Award at the 70th Grand Chapter which is the most of any chapter in the country. The award was given out to 21 collegiate chapters this year, making EE one of the top Sigma Nu chapters in the country. The award covers the success of an overall chapter during the biennium between each Grand Chapter and is awarded every 2 years. Rock Chapter highlights areas of philanthropy, campus involvement, academics and GPA, chapter governance and overall brotherhood. Epsilon Epsilon is proud to bring home its 13th and nationwide leading Rock Chapter and are proud of the brothers who contributed to its possibility.

ALUMNUS OF THE BIENNIUM /

NIC ALUMNUS AWARD OF DISTINCTION

One of the most prestigious awards given out to alumni from Sigma Nu HQ at Grand Chapter is Alumnus of the Biennium. This award encompasses the most involved and influential alumni of the last biennium, and one of our own, Stan Bugh (EE 1458) was the recipient of this award. Brother Bugh also received the North American Interfraternity Conference Alumnus Award of Distinction for the 2023 year by being the most outstanding alumni in competition with the entire Greek community. MADDOX HONOR LECTURE PANEL

The Maddox Honor Lecture Panel made history for Epsilon Epsilon and the National Fraternity, featuring 4 members of the Sigma Nu Hall of Fame that are all graduates of Oklahoma State University. This group of alumni from OSU was asked by now former Regent Tim Huffmyer (Michigan State) questions about their individual careers in business, their beginnings in Sigma Nu, and advice to the entire Grand Chapter about success moving forward. The panel featured 5 seats, newest Sigma Nu Hall of Fame inductee Carl Thoma (EE 1069), Charlie Eitel (EE 1096), Burns Hargis (EE 992), Don Humphreys (EE 1063) and an empty seat for Tom Coburn (EE 1065) who entered the Chapter Eternal in 2020. The panel offered great insight into the success of these 4 Hall of Fame members all from Epsilon Epsilon, and the chapter was proud to be represented on such a high level at Grand Chapter. BROTHER CARL THOMA HALL OF FAME INDUCTION

Another prominent event for Epsilon Epsilon occurred at Grand Chapter when Brother Carl Thoma (EE 1069) was the 82nd member inducted into the Sigma Nu Hall of Fame. Brother Thoma is the 6th Epsilon Epsilon brother to be inducted into the Hall of Fame, and it is based on Brother Thoma's career success and dedication to the virtues of Sigma Nu throughout his life. Brother Thoma has contributed very generously to the construction of our new chapter house, given financially to Oklahoma State University, and has represented Epsilon Epsilon to the highest degree in the business world with his private equity firm he founded, Thoma Bravo. Oklahoma State Sigma Nu is proud to congratulate and recognize Brother Thoma for one of the highest awards a Sigma Nu brother can achieve, and the chapter also thanks him for his dedication to the principles of Sigma Nu over the course of his career.

OTHER CHAPTER AWARDS RECEIVED

Epsilon Epsilon was also awarded Excellent in many other categories in the Pursuit of Excellence Program that qualifies the chapter for awards at Grand Chapter. Epsilon Epsilon received:

- Excellence in LEAD Phase I (Along with 16 other chapters)

- Excellence in All Chapter LEAD (Along with 11 other chapters)

- Innovation in LEAD (Along with 2 other chapters)

- Manpower Award (Over 100 members in the active chapter)

- Excellence in Personal Development and Membership Value (Along with 11 other chapters)

- Operational Excellence (Along with 13 other chapters)

These awards are based on Member Development, our esteemed Pledge Program, LEAD Chairman involvement, and overall chapter governance and operations held within the house. Epsilon Epsilon was awarded the most single chapter awards and we hope to continue this year after year!
